  The Brave Little Tailor
The Grimms' "The Brave Little Tailor" is a trickster tale, but unlike some of the tricksters in other folk tales, the tailor is not malevolent.
Rather, he is a kind of a cultural hero, representing the "little guy" who succeeds against oppressive force by using his wits - both to defeat the physically more powerful giants and to outwit the socially superior king and his courtiers.
At first, the tailor appears puffed up by ego, boasting of what is a fairly inconsequential deed - the slaying of seven flies with a single swat.

 Spartanburg SC | GoUpstate.com | Spartanburg Herald-Journal   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-10-17)
The Valiant Little Tailor or The Brave Little Tailor is a German fairy tale collected by the Brothers Grimm, tale number 20.
A tailor is preparing to eat some jam, but when flies settle on it, he kills seven of them with one blow.
The tailor counters the feat by releasing a bird that flies away; the giant believes the small bird is a "rock" which is thrown so far that it never lands.
